Rapid Detection of Transposon-Induced Genome Rearrangements.

Sharu Paul Sharma1, Thomas Peterson2,3.   

Abstract

This chapter details the techniques used to detect transposon-induced genome rearrangements. Here, we describe a rapid DNA isolation technique, PCR amplification, and a novel High Efficiency Agarose Gel Electrophoresis Method (HEA-GEM).
